-- activate nSS='0' on frame transfer, SCK='1' for half clock cycle at frame start,
-- data loads on rising front SCK, last frame bit have no falling edge SCK,
-- SCK='1' durung inactive period.
 
-- SDLen, SDMax:
-- sets len of short spi sequence for poweroff purposes short (SDLen) and maximum (SDMax) length
-- QuietLen:
-- requred TimeOut before start
-- Start:
--Start lock on rising CLK, and changes ignores during transmition. if one still high after transmition
-- ends, then new frame starts after QuietLen timeout if ContinueStart not active
-- ContinueStart:
-- if false then spi produce controling sequense of xfer entry and inter-frame pause
-- else spi start new frame xfer immeidate after completing current frame
-- ShutDown
-- locks by high level, after Shuting down complete new SutDown sequence can be forced by Start
-- if one activate during transmition, then it forces current frame to close if it can (beetween SDLen..SDMax bits)
-- or generate short shutdown frame after completing current frae else
-- Ready:
-- rising edge of ready can be used for loading DQ data to dest.
-- Shift:
-- shift clock for internal data register intended to expand load logic to parallel loading registers,
-- to make a multi chanel reciever
-- Sleeping
-- State of ADC power mode - is it shutdowned.
